COURSE OUTLINE

Training is an exciting career domain and all senior leaders in the company are involved in training there reporting staff at the company.

Keeping the importance of the Training function in mind for Senior Managers and Business Leaders, this best-selling training course has been developed by effectively merging the theory and practice of skill sets required to effectively excel asin their training role as well.

The training course will structure and deliver a training session with a range of training methods tailored to suit the course content and desired learning outcome.

After the training session the participants would be able to develop, deliver and measure the effectiveness of delivered training in addition to handling different delegate types and challenging situations with ease.

LEARNING OBJECTIVES

After the successful completion of this comprehensive training course, participants will be able to:

  1. Develop the understanding of formal training methodologies and processes in training employees.
  2. Design and develop compelling training courses as per best training methodologies and practices.
  3. Deliver memorable and useful trainings to a vast variety of audiences in a corporate setting.
  4. Promote learner participation and involvement using effective questioning techniques in a trainings.
  5. Learn how to evaluate personal training strengths and areas to work on
  6. Explore the factors that promote learning and conquer them each single time.
  7. Understand how to apply the concepts of Accelerated Learning in training.
  8. Be able to share constructive training related feedback while practicing familiarity with recognized success measures to assess effective learning.
